What is Infertility?
Having a baby and becoming a parent is one of the most beautiful and life-changing events that you can experience in your life. Most women are able to conceive a child within one year of trying and it is more likely to get a positive result during the earlier months. Some others (approximately 7%) can have a baby in the second year. That is why it is said that if you have been trying to get pregnant within 12 months but you couldn’t, you’d better see a doctor and make sure that everything is okay.
Infertility symptoms
If you are diagnosed with Infertility (inability to conceive a child), you can get treatment. But first let’s take a look at some of the symptoms that can help you to seek help earlier:
- Irregular menstrual periods: One of the signs which shows that a woman ovulates regularly is having regular menstrual periods (every 21 to 35 days). Ovulation of the egg is necessary for pregnancy. Therefore, if you’re trying to conceive a baby and you have irregular menstrual cycles, do not wait until the 12th month, take action and see a doctor to find out the problem.
- Women over 35: As women age, they are faceed with reduction in the number of eggs and it is less likely for an egg to be genetically normal. Accordingly, if a woman has been trying to have a baby for 6 months or more and the woman is over 35 years old, they’d better be evaluated for infertility.
- A history of sexually transmitted diseases: A sperm must cross the tubes in order to reach the ovulated egg and fertilize it. Therefore, open tubes are essential to get pregnant naturally. Sexually transmitted diseases such as gonorrhea, can damage fallopian tubes and prevent a proper conception. That is why if a woman has a history of pelvic infection, she should get an immediate evaluation if she intends to conceive a child.
Common Causes of Infertility
- Delaying childbirth: As discussed previously, the number of eggs will diminish as a woman ages. A woman beyond the age of 45 is unlikely to get pregnant.
- Endometrial polyps: Endometrial polyps can arise from the inner lining of the uterus and can decrease fertility. In some cases, if the doctor simply removes the polyp, your infertility will be solved.
- Male factor infertility: If the abnormality of semen is confirmed, the man should visit a reproductive urologist to get proper treatment.
- Uterine fibroids: Fibroids are very common among women and have three types. Submucosal fibroids are the type that can reduce the chance of pregnancy and need to be treated so that the couple can have a baby.
Infertility Treatment
Couples need to educate themselves about the symptoms of infertility so that they know when to seek help. Aside from that, your doctor can suggest special treatments to help you conceive a child:
- Medications: In order to stimulate egg development and ovulation, your doctor may prescribe special pills or injections. You should use them as you’re instructed to enhance the chance of conceiving a baby.
- Insemination: Insemination is a method in which they take the sperm and prepare it for placement into the uterine cavity. In this case, there is a probable chance for the sperm to get closer to the ovulated egg. The man needs to be checked for sperm abnormality, otherwise, the sperm cannot swim and fertilize the egg.
- In Vitro Fertilization: IVF means “outside the body” and the reason is that in this process, doctors collect eggs and fertilize them by sperm outside the body, in the laboratory. They check the eggs again after about 40 hours and if they are fertilized, they will be put back in the woman's uterus.
